2019 Eldercare Senior Expo held Friday at ACC in Warren

Times Observer photo by Lorri Drumm Barbara Frances gets a demonstration of a self-care device called the Backjoy from Lewis Murray, respiratory therapist with SMP Pharmacy & Home Medical.

Parking spots were at a premium outside the Allegheny Community Center on Friday morning. Inside, the upstairs dining room was just as packed as the downstairs level referred to as the garage.

The 2019 Eldercare Senior Expo was Friday from 9 a.m. to 12:30 p.m. at the center located at 42 Clark Street in Warren. The event included nearly 90 vendors and services such as evaluations of balance, strength, and vision and flu shots. Admission was free.

Visitors filled bags with information, got advice from experts in a variety of fields including health care and finance and some enjoyed food served in the upstairs dining room. Many chatted and even exchanged hugs as they bumped into old friends and acquaintances.

Barbara Frances had to inquire about a device she saw demonstrated. “It looked so crazy, I had to ask what it was,” she said.

Lewis Murray, a respiratory therapist with SMP Pharmacy & Home Medical, held a curved device called the Backjoy. Murray showed Frances how the device allows the user to target muscle aches and pains in many hard-to-reach areas.

Frances said that most of the time when she “feels achey” she just repositions herself and goes back to sleep but she could imagine using the device to “help with serious pain.”

“In any event, I learned something,” she said.
